Abstract

An illumination device includes a fluorescent tube arranged in a shell. The shell has a metal base and the fluorescent tube is arranged above the bottom of the metal base. An expansion board is arranged above the fluorescent tube, and a reflective board is arranged between the bottom of the metal base and the fluorescent tube. The illumination device is characterized in that the bottom of the metal base has at least one slot arranged opposite to the position of the fluorescent tube, thereby increasing the gap between the fluorescent tube and metal base.

Description of the Invention (1), [Field of the Invention] The present invention relates to a lighting device, and more particularly to a backlight device for a liquid crystal display. [Prior Art] Generally, a liquid crystal display includes a liquid crystal panel (which has two substrates and a liquid crystal layer sandwiched therebetween) and a lighting device, such as a backlight device, disposed behind the liquid crystal panel. The backlight device is configured to uniformly distribute a light from a light source on a surface of the liquid crystal panel. There are currently several types of backlight devices, such as a direct type and an edge type. FIG. 1 is a diagram for explaining a conventional direct type backlight device. The backlight device 100 includes a plurality of lamp tubes 110 and is disposed in a housing 120. More specifically, the lamp tube 110 is disposed in the housing 120. Above the bottom 124 of the metal base 122, the backlight device 100 also includes a diffuser 1 2 1 located above the lamp tube 1 1 0 and a reflective plate 1 2 3 located at the bottom 1 of the metal base 1 2 2 Between 2 4 and the lamp 1 1 0. In the conventional technology, the bottom of the metal base of the direct type backlight device is a flat surface, so the lamp tube is very close to the bottom of the metal base. When the lamp tube is lit, a capacitive effect occurs between the lamp tube and the bottom surface of the metal base. The closer the distance between the lamp tube and the bottom surface of the metal base is, the larger the capacitance is, and it is easy to generate a leakage current, which in turn makes the backlight device as a whole. The brightness uniformity and efficiency are worsened. [Summary of the Invention] Therefore, the object of the present invention is to provide a lighting device, which is characterized by providing a metal base with a novel structure, so that the distance between the lamp tube and the bottom surface of the metal base is increased to overcome or at least reduce the above-mentioned Prior art
